OPS Signage Player leverages 3G Intel Core i7/i5/i3 processors.

Press Release Summary:




Intended for digital signage manufacturers, OPS870 Open Pluggable Specification (OPS)-compliant signage player supports 22 nm 3rd Generation Intel® Core™ i7/i5/i3 processors with Mobile Intel® QM77 Express chipset; 8 GB DDR3 SO-DIMM memory; and pluggable 2.5 in. SATA HDD for OS and storage. PCIe Mini Card slot is available for graphics-enhanced video card; WLAN card; and tuner/AV capture card. Interfaces include HDMI/DVI, DisplayPort, UART, audio, USB 3.0, and 10/100/1,000 Mbps Ethernet.

Axiomtek's Leading OPS Signage Player Featuring 3rd Generation Intel® Core(TM) Processor - OPS870



Taipei, Taiwan - Axiomtek’s new OPS870 Open Pluggable Specification (OPS) compliant signage player is now available. It supports the new 22nm 3rd Generation Intel® Core™ i7/i5/i3 processors with Mobile Intel® QM77 Express chipset to give outstanding performance and superb graphics capability. Compliant with standard OPS architecture, the OPS870 enables digital signage manufacturers to deploy systems faster with lower costs and simplify the installation and maintenance. It supports an easy-to-change 8 GB DDR3 SO-DIMM memory and a pluggable 2.5” SATA HDD for operating system and storage. A PCI Express Mini Card slot is available for graphics-enhanced video card, wireless LAN card for 802.11 a/b/g/n and 3G/GPRS, and tuner/AV capture card. In addition, the signage module supports Intel® Active Management Technology 8.0 (iAMT) for optimal remote control management. The high-performance OPS870 is ideal for multi-display applications in shopping mall, corporate, education, hospitality, religious organization, bank, transportation, retail store, restaurant, performing art center and more.



“Our first-rate OPS870 OPS-based signage module delivers greater interoperability and lower total installation costs, and also allows easy upgrade and replacement without dismantling the whole signage system,” said Robert Wang, Director of Sales & Marketing of the Digital Signage Business Unit at Axiomtek. “Powered by the latest 3rd Generation Intel® Core™ processor, our OPS870 achieves higher system performance and better 3D graphics. It also significantly provides full HD content playback and dual display presentations.”



The sterling OPS870 includes HDMI/DVI, DisplayPort, UART, audio, and USB 3.0 signals via the slot-in JAE 80-pin connector. It also has a HDMI, a 10/100/1000Mbps Ethernet, and two USB 3.0 ports on module. A pluggable 2.5” SATA HDD tray and a PCI Express Mini Card slot are available for flexible storage and expansion option.

About Axiomtek Co., Ltd.

Axiomtek Co. Ltd. is one of the world's leading designers/manufacturers of PC-based industrial computer products. From our roots as a turnkey systems integrator specializing in data acquisition and control systems, Axiomtek has mirrored the PC evolution in various industries by shifting our focus toward the design and manufacture of PC-based industrial automation solutions.



Axiomtek Co., Ltd. established in 1990, has more than 60 distributor partners globally.  Axiomtek offers Industrial PCs (IPC), Embedded Computing Platforms (ECP), Single Board Computer (SBC), Rugged Embedded System (eBOX, tBOX and rBOX), Touch Panel Computers (TPC), Medical PCs (MPC), Human Machine Interface (HMI), Digital Signage System & Players (DS), Industrial Network (iCON), and Network Appliances (NA).
